/// Configuration file for netsim
use netsim_proto::config::Config;
use protobuf_json_mapping::merge_from_str;
use std::fs;
use std::net::{Ipv4Addr, Ipv6Addr};
#[allow(dead_code)]
pub fn new_from_file(filename: &str) -> Result<Config, String> {
let contents = fs::read_to_string(filename)
.map_err(|e| format!("Failed to read config file {}: {} ", filename, e))?;
from_str(&contents)
}
pub fn from_str(contents: &str) -> Result<Config, String> {
let mut config = Config::new();
merge_from_str(&mut config, contents).map_err(|e| format!("Failed to parse config: {}", e))?;
validate_wifi(&config.wifi)?;
Ok(config)
}
fn validate_wifi(wifi: &netsim_proto::config::WiFi) -> Result<(), String> {
validate_ipv4(&wifi.slirp_options.vnet, "vnet")?;
validate_ipv4(&wifi.slirp_options.vhost, "vhost")?;
validate_ipv4(&wifi.slirp_options.vmask, "vmask")?;
validate_ipv6(&wifi.slirp_options.vprefix6, "vprefix6")?;
validate_ipv6(&wifi.slirp_options.vhost6, "vhost6")?;
Ok(())
}
fn validate_ipv4(in_addr: &str, field: &str) -> Result<(), String> {
if !in_addr.is_empty() {
in_addr.parse::<Ipv4Addr>().map_err(|e| format!("Invalid {}: {}", field, e))?;
}
Ok(())
}
fn validate_ipv6(in6_addr: &str, field: &str) -> Result<(), String> {
if !in6_addr.is_empty() {
in6_addr.parse::<Ipv6Addr>().map_err(|e| format!("Invalid {}: {}", field, e))?;
}
Ok(())
}
#[cfg(test)]
mod tests {
use super::*;
#[test]
fn test_json() {
let config = from_str(
r#"
{
"wifi" : {
"slirp_options" : {
"disabled" : true,
"vnet" : "192.168.1.1"
}
}
}"#,
);
eprintln!("{:?}", config);
assert!(config.as_ref().ok().is_some());
let config = config.unwrap();
assert!(config.wifi.slirp_options.as_ref().unwrap().disabled);
}
}
